I have had success with steel wool the entire head clean with a little acetone using soft rag, apply another coat of Caswells. Keep repeating (usually 3 to 4 times) until nice and dark then heat the head up just a bit but not to much with a torch and then spray WD-40 on the head an let sit or a day or so then wipe. I get a nice dark black with shiny finish thats really smooth.

you can definitely get a darker black. check out my thread on the tei3 i refinished. part of the problem is that your putter is stainless, it will never get as dark. Carbon steel will get much darker. Secondly, you will have to sand it much more and use several different grits to get it to really shine, then do the caswells.

oneaugusta is actually correct also, i usually do 5 or 6 caswells treatments, using fine steel wool every single time i take it out. ive never taken heat to it, but i suppose it could work. The sealer really helps also.

I think that one of the factors that is sometimes overlooked is the prep of the metal. If you look at the "goal" putter, you see how perfect the surface is on the sole? Most of the surfaces of the putter look to be the same, smooth as glass surface, from polishing with the right wheels. Your Laguna looks decent, but see how pitted the sole still is? Just more elbow grease with the fine grits, then ultra fine, then micro fine, the emery compound on a stitched wheel, then some white rouge on a lighter stitched wheel, then some green polishing rouge on a loose buff? It takes more tools than most guys have on-hand, to get the results that you see on the first putter.
Keep at it and you will be rewarded in the end.

Lamont has the answer. While I never refinished a putter, years ago I did rifles and shotguns. Metal prep work is key to a deep consistent finish. Lots of elbow grease, and a certain amount of skill/experience to get it perfectly even without removing too much material.

Edit: try degreasing with lacquer thinner or a good metal prep used in automotive finishing.
